Bradford Store
15915 Davidson Concord Rd, Huntersville, North Carolina 28078
Bradford Store is a farmers market in Huntersville, North Carolina, in Mecklenburg County. Market days are Tue, Wed, Thu, Fri, Sat and hours are Tue:10:00 AM – 6:00 PM · Wed:10:00 AM – 6:00 PM · Thu:10:00 AM – 6:00 PM · Fri:10:00 AM – 6:00 PM · Sat:9:00 AM – 4:00 PM. Vendors here are recorded as selling vegetables, nuts, eggs, honey, maple syrup, and meat.
